GATA-4 regulates Bcl-2 expression in ovarian granulosa cell tumors.

Abstract

Excessive cell proliferation and decreased apoptosis have been implicated in the pathogenesis of ovarian granulosa cell tumors (GCTs). We hypothesized that transcription factor GATA-4 controls expression of the antiapoptotic factor Bcl-2 and the cell cycle regulator cyclin D2 in normal and neoplastic granulosa cells. To test this hypothesis, a tissue microarray based on 80 GCTs was subjected to immunohistochemistry for GATA-4, Bcl-2, and cyclin D2, and the data were correlated to clinical and histopathological parameters. In addition, quantitative RT-PCR for GATA-4, Bcl-2, and cyclin D2 was performed on 21 human GCTs. A mouse GCT model was used to complement these studies. The role of GATA-4 in the regulation of Bcl2 and ccdn2 (coding for cyclin D2) was studied by transactivation assays, and by disrupting GATA-4 function with dominant negative approaches in mouse and human GCT cell lines. We found that GATA-4 expression correlated with Bcl-2 and cyclin D2 expression in human and murine GCTs. Moreover, GATA-4 enhanced Bcl-2 and cyclin D2 promoter activity in murine GCT cells. Whereas GATA-4 overexpression up-regulated and dominant negative GATA-4 suppressed Bcl-2 expression in human GCT cells, the effects on cyclin D2 were negligible. Our results reveal a previously unknown relationship between GATA-4 and Bcl-2 in mammalian granulosa cells and GCTs, and suggest that GATA-4 influences granulosa cell fate by transactivating Bcl-2.

摘要

细胞过度增殖和凋亡减少与卵巢颗粒细胞瘤(GCT)的发病机制有关。我们推测转录因子GATA-4在正常和肿瘤性颗粒细胞中控制抗凋亡因子Bcl-2和细胞周期调节因子细胞周期蛋白D2的表达。为了验证这一假设,对基于80个GCT的组织芯片进行GATA-4、Bcl-2和细胞周期蛋白D2的免疫组织化学检测,并将数据与临床和组织病理学参数相关联。此外,对21个人类GCT进行GATA-4、Bcl-2和细胞周期蛋白D2的定量逆转录聚合酶链反应。使用小鼠GCT模型来补充这些研究。通过反式激活分析以及在小鼠和人类GCT细胞系中用显性负性方法破坏GATA-4功能,研究了GATA-4在Bcl2和ccdn2(编码细胞周期蛋白D2)调控中的作用。我们发现GATA-4表达与人类和小鼠GCT中的Bcl-2和细胞周期蛋白D2表达相关。此外,GATA-4增强了小鼠GCT细胞中Bcl-2和细胞周期蛋白D2启动子活性。虽然GATA-4过表达上调了人类GCT细胞中Bcl-2的表达,而显性负性GATA-4抑制了该表达,但对细胞周期蛋白D2的影响微不足道。我们的结果揭示了哺乳动物颗粒细胞和GCT中GATA-4与Bcl-2之间以前未知的关系,并表明GATA-4通过反式激活Bcl-2影响颗粒细胞命运。
